Glaitness Primary School Extension Opens

  • Submitted by: Liam McArthur, Orkney Islands, Scottish Liberal Democrats.
  • Date lodged: Tuesday, 06 September 2022
  • Motion reference: S6M-05828

That the Parliament welcomes the opening of the new nursery extension at Glaitness Primary School in Kirkwall, Orkney, on 30 August 2022; understands that the £1.5 million extension, funded by Orkney Islands Council, will provide additional nursery accommodation and has been completed ahead of contractual deadlines and in time for the new term; commends Orkney Builders (Contractors) Ltd for what it sees as its collaborative and integrated approach to the project by minimising disruption to learning and involving the local pupils through site visits, practical STEM sessions in the classroom and displaying their safety posters around the school; believes that the extension will make a huge difference in allowing for the expansion of early leaning and childcare in Kirkwall with both improved indoor and outdoor facilities, and wishes the whole school community all the very best for the future.
